One day, Prophet Muhammad was on his way to Jihad with his Companions and after choosing a spot, he said to them “Eat whatever you want to eat here”.

As they were about to commence eating, one of the Companions (radi Allah unhu) said: “Ya RasullAllah! There is nothing else to eat with bread”.

Then the Companion saw a honey bee zapping noisily nearby and asked the Prophet “Why is this honey bee making such a noise?

The Prophet replied “This bee is saying that all its fellow bees are uneasy because the Companions haven’t got anything to eat with bread. Even though the bees have a honey comb nearby in the cave but cannot bring it to the Companions”

The Prophet then stated “My beloved Ali (radi Allah unhu) Follow this bee and bring the honey” Hence, Ali (radi Allah unhu) followed and returned with a bowl of honey which the Companions ate. As soon as they finished eating the bee returned again zapping about noisily.

One of the Companions (radi Allah unhu) enquired “Ya RasulAllah! Why is the bee making noises again?”

The Prophet replied “I have asked this bee a question and it is merely answering it. I asked the honey bee about what its food is and its answer is that its food is the flowers in the hills and the forests”. The Prophet continued “I then asked the bee that flowers are also sour, bitter and unpleasant in taste. Then how come in your mouth (the bees mouth) they transform into a crystal clean and impeccably sweet honey?”

The bee then replied “Ya RasulAllah! Amongst our species, there lives a rich Queen. When we suck the juices of the flowers then our Queen sends her Salah and darood sharif (blessings, salutations, honours and graces) to YOU (the Prophet )! And then all the other bees join in sending our darood to you hence all the sourness, bitterness and unpleasantness from the juices of flowers changes into a most sweet syrup and its because of the rewards from Allah of sending darood to you that this syrup transforms into the perfect honey (which besides death can cure any disease as Allah says in the Quran!)”

If by reciting darood all the bitterness from the juices of flowers can change into a beautifully sweet syrup of honey, then by reciting darood our sins can also be transformed into hasanah (good deeds). Ameen. :tti_sister:

Narrated by: Maqasid Al-Salkain

I posted the story because its something that a friend shared which I thought was really awesome but looking further into I think i was wrong to post it as some people believe that the hadith is not authentic and has been fabricated some say its from a shia book and my friendsays its from an Urdu/Pakistani book called Kaseeda Burda Sharif by Ullama Aalim Sharif. Allah knows best ... InshaAllah forgive me for misguiding I should have checked it out before posting ....

Where did you get the story from? Just curious, I've never heard about this.

Int he Quran, Allah the Most Exalted says : " Then to eat of all the produce (of the earth), and find with skill the spacious paths of its Lord: there issues from within their bodies a drink of varying colors, wherein is healing for men: verily in this is a Sign for those who give thought." (16:69)

I thought Prophet Sulaiman (AS) and Dawood (AS) were the only ones who could understand the language of the animals?
